létrehozása Visual Studio adatbázis projekt egy meglévő SQL Server adatbázis
By: Rick Krueger | korszerűsített: 2013-07-26 | Comments (11) | Related: több > DevOps
probléma
folyamatos integráció vált bevett gyakorlat számos fejlesztési projektek. Minden alkalommal, amikor egy fejlesztő bejelöl egy kóddarabot, a teljes projekt vagy megoldás felépül és egy környezetbe kerül, hogy megbizonyosodjon arról, hogy nem szakította meg a buildet. A fejlesztők már régóta használják a forrásvezérlést, de egyszerűen nem volt jó módszer az adatbázis-objektumok forrásvezérlés alá vételére. Ennek eredményeként sok alkalmazás létezik az’ alkalmazáskóddal ‘ a forrásvezérlésben, de az adatbázis kódja nincs kezelve. Az adatbázis forrásvezérlésének előnyben részesített útja sok üzletben az adatbázis-projektek lesznek. Ha ebben a helyzetben van, és a boltja a Visual Studio-t használja, akkor viszonylag egyszerű út áll rendelkezésre az adatbázisok adatbázis-projektekbe való bejuttatásához, és végül a forrásvezérléshez. ‘Reverse engineering’ az adatbázis egy adatbázis projekt segít kezdeni kihasználva a funkciók a Visual Studio Adatbázis projektek elérhető VS Premium és VS Ultimate (beleértve a forrás ellenőrzés, folyamatos integráció, és a kód elemzése).
megoldás
a Visual Studio segítségével futtathatjuk az adatbázis importálása varázslót, és feltölthetünk egy üres Adatbázisprojektet.
töltse le a minta AdventureWorks adatbázist (AdventureWorks2008_Database.ebben a példában zip-et használtak) a CodePlex-ből, és csatolja az AdventureWorks2008 adatbázist, hogy kövesse ezt a tippet.
megjegyzés: a képernyőképek a Visual Studio 2010-ből származnak, de ugyanaz az általános folyamat fog működni a Visual Studio 2005/08 Adatbázis-projektjeivel. Visual Studio 2005/08/10 minden használat VSDBCMD.exe Adatbázis-projektek telepítéséhez, míg az 2012 új telepítési módszerre ment.
üres Adatbázisprojekt létrehozása
- nyissa meg a Visual Studio 2010 programot.
- a Fájl menüben válassza az új > projekt lehetőséget…
- a telepített sablonok lapon bontsa ki az adatbázis > SQL Server > speciális
- válassza ki az SQL Server 2008 Adatbázisprojektet, majd írja be az adatbázis nevét
- kattintson az OK gombra, és egy üres adatbázis-projekt jön létre.
futtassa az adatbázis importálása varázslót
- a projekt menüben válassza az adatbázis-objektumok importálása és beállítások lehetőséget…
- Kattintson Az Új Kapcsolat Elemre…
- válassza ki a helyi kiszolgáló nevét, hitelesítő adatait és az adatbázis nevét. Tipp: Kattintson itt a kapcsolat tesztelése elemre, mielőtt az OK gombra kattint.
- kattintson a Start gombra. Azt javaslom, hogy tartsa meg a megadott alapértelmezéseket, hacsak nem érti az alapértelmezések elfogadásának következményeit.
- egy folyamatjelző sáv jelenik meg, amikor a Visual Studio ellenőrzi a kiválasztott adatbázist, és feltölti az Adatbázisprojektet az összes adatbázis-objektummal.
- Kattintson A Befejezés Gombra.
Következő Lépések
Gratulálunk! Az adatbázist egy Adatbázisprojektbe importálták, és most el kell kezdenie az adatbázis kezelését a Visual Studio alkalmazásból, és győződjön meg róla, hogy beállította a forrásvezérlést. Azt is szeretné megtudni, hogyan telepítheti ezeket a változtatásokat a Visual Studio-ról az SQL Server-re. Már régóta használom az adatbázis-projekteket, és nem találkoztam sok korlátozással. Vannak esetek, amikor még mindig inkább az SQL Server Management Studio-ban írom a kódomat, majd importálom a kódot a Visual Studio-ba, de ez többnyire személyes preferencia.
- További információ a Visual Studio Adatbázisprojektjeiről
- nézze meg a Táblázatok hozzáadása Adatbázisprojekthez
- további objektumok hozzáadása Adatbázisprojekthez
- a mergescripts bővítmény segítségével rendezheti és konszolidálhatja a táblaszkripteket
A szerzőről
az összes tippem megtekintése
A cikk utolsó frissítése: 2013-07-26